  • Updates to Flexible Sprinkler Hoses

    Online Webinar

    UL 2443 Standard for Flexible Sprinkler Hose with Fittings for Fire Protection Service has been revised to address historical questions regarding flexible sprinkler hoses. The new product standard now addresses maximum K-factors for sprinklers, new methods for determining friction loss and the maximum number of bends, and updates to marking requirements and installation instructions.   • Proposed Changes to NFPA 200

    Online Webinar

    The proposed NFPA 200, Standard for Hanging and Bracing of Fire Suppression Systems, had begun its first revision cycle to establish the inaugural 2026 edition. Developed to establish criteria specific to systems other than sprinkler systems, this standard will be the new authority on hanging and bracing requirements for other standards to reference and extract.
